Sometimes drivers of large vehicles allow smaller vehicles and bicycles to proceed even although the larger vehicle may have priority. A problem can occur if a third vehicle comes along expecting to see the large vehicle move, but actually the smaller vehicle moves unexpectedly and a collision or near miss occurs.
Rather than risk this situation, the driver of the large vehicle may decide to proceed even although the turn may be difficult.

If the above is correct then, in my opinion, common sense would dictate to let the cyclist (or any other vehicle for that matter) go first, especially if the size of your vehicle means that you have to cut the corner on the turn.

I think the “right of way” statement is a wrong – no such thing as right of way on the road in that sense – think you mean priority?

Quote from HC: “The rules in The Highway Code do not give you the right of way in any circumstance, but they advise you when you should give way to others. Always give way if it can help to avoid an incident.”
